Transaction 0f26a815b50b3fa90fb2839aa10c68ffd8c2d90e61cfa42e5c195d2a7c40f80f

2 Input
1 Outputs
  • 0f26a815b50b3fa90fb2839aa10c68ffd8c2d90e61cfa42e5c195d2a7c40f80f:0
  • value  28613
    address  392PFAa2Rueh7VPF6dhxhvru4S3pL8SREv